English

Adjective

sinistral (not comparable)

  1. Of, facing, or on the left side.
  2. Left-handed.
  3. (zoology, of certain spiral shells) Having the whorls of the spire revolving or rising to the left; reversed.
  4. (geology) Having left lateral fault movement.

Noun

sinistral (plural sinistrals)

  1. (medicine) A left-handed individual.
